Description
The NuProdx MC3000 is a stationary shower commode chair for people who transfer well and want a portable commode and shower seat. The base MC3000 is 22 in wide, about 19 lb (8.6 kg), rated at 300 lb (136 kg), with a 17 x 17 in seat (optional 17 x 20 in), flip-up locking cantilever arms, and adjustable crutch tips. The MC3000 TX travel chair is about 20 lb and packs in a suitcase. Tilt and 400 lb versions sit on the same series.
Who this shower commode is for
This chair is for a person with good mobility and transfer skill who wants a light commode they can move from bathroom to bathroom, or pack for a hotel with a roll-in shower. Families usually call us when a full mobile slider is more chair than they need.
If you need to cross a tub wall, start with the MC5000 or the MC6000. If you need to roll into a barrier-free shower, see the MC4000. Among commodes we already stock, see the Raz AP.

Transfers and travel
Sunrise writes the MC3000 for independent users who transfer with little or no help. Seat-to-floor on the base and TX is 16.5-24 in. Tilt versions sit at 20-26 in. Adjustable crutch tips (or casters when ordered) set the height. The TX uses a two-part folding seat frame with a cloth back and one tool. This chair does not include a tub-wall bridge. If you need to slide over a rim, order an MC5000 or MC6000.
MC3000 series specifications
These figures are from Sunrise Medical Canada's MC3000 series page.
MC3000: 22 in, 16.5-24 in seat-to-floor, 300 lb, about 19 lb. MC3200: 25 in, 400 lb, about 23 lb. MC3000 Tilt: 22 in, 20-26 in, 300 lb, about 38 lb. MC3200 Tilt: 25 in, 400 lb, about 42 lb. MC3000 TX / Travel: 20 in, 16.5-24 in, 300 lb, about 20 lb. Aircraft-grade aluminum, brass, stainless steel, made in the USA. Two-year hard parts, one-year cushions and arm pads.
MC3000 or a tub slider
The MC3000 is a stationary shower commode. The MC5000 is the stationary tub slider. The MC6000 is the mobile tub slider. The MC4000 is the wheeled shower commode. If you came here looking for a slider, we will point you to the 5000 or 6000.
Funding help for bathroom safety equipment in Ontario
Ontario's Assistive Devices Program (ADP) does not fund bathroom safety equipment, so plan around other routes. Funding that may help instead: March of Dimes Canada's Home and Vehicle Modification Program, Veterans Affairs Canada (VAC), extended health plans, and community programs. What Is the Weight Capacity of the MC3000?
The NuProdx MC3000, Tilt, and TX are rated at 300 lb (136 kg). The MC3200 and MC3200 Tilt are rated at 400 lb (181 kg).
How Much Does the MC3000 Weigh?
The NuProdx MC3000 is about 19 lb (8.6 kg). The TX is about 20 lb. The MC3200 is about 23 lb. Tilt versions are about 38-42 lb.
Does the MC3000 Have Wheels?
The base NuProdx MC3000 uses adjustable crutch tips. Casters are a configuration Sunrise customer notes mention for hotel roll-in showers. Ask us to put casters on the order if you need them.
How High Should the Seat Be?
The NuProdx MC3000 and TX seat-to-floor range is 16.5-24 in (42-61 cm). Tilt versions run 20-26 in. We set the height to the toilet after we measure.
Is This a Commode Chair?
The NuProdx MC3000 is a commode chair and a shower chair. It rolls over or sits over a standard or ADA toilet when the height is set correctly.
How Is This Different From the MC4000?
The MC3000 is stationary and very light. The MC4000 is a wheeled shower commode for rolling into a barrier-free shower every day.
